1

Software Operations Jobs in California (NOW HIRING)

Sr. DevOps Engineer

Redwood City, CA

$64.50 - $88.50/hr

Experience with OS Internals (Building, Deploying and Software Operations). * Deep knowledge of networking fundamentals: DNS, TLS, HTTP/S, Load Balancing. * Strong understanding and experience with ...

About the Team Software Operations is the processing muscle behind Nuro Driver. We take the onroad miles our fleet collects and turn them into usable data, which becomes the foundation everything ...

Senior DevOps Engineer

Brea, CA · On-site

$112K - $134.50K/yr

The Senior DevOps Engineer is responsible for ensuring the reliability, scalability, and efficiency ... Collaborate with internal software engineers and external development partners to ensure that ...

next page

Showing results 1-20

Software Operations information

What are the key skills and qualifications needed to thrive as a Software Operations professional, and why are they important?

To excel in Software Operations, you need a strong background in systems administration, software deployment, and IT infrastructure management, often supported by a degree in computer science or related fields. Familiarity with tools such as CI/CD pipelines, cloud platforms (like AWS or Azure), and monitoring systems, as well as certifications in areas like DevOps or cloud technologies, is highly beneficial. Excellent problem-solving, communication, and collaboration skills help you manage incidents efficiently and coordinate with development and support teams. These abilities are crucial for maintaining software reliability, minimizing downtime, and ensuring seamless operations within technology-driven organizations.

What are the typical daily responsibilities of someone working in Software Operations?

In a Software Operations role, your daily tasks often involve monitoring software systems for performance and reliability, managing deployments and updates, and responding to incidents or outages. You may collaborate closely with development, QA, and IT teams to ensure smooth releases and quick issue resolution. Additionally, documenting procedures, optimizing workflows, and automating recurring tasks are common aspects, helping to maintain efficient and stable software environments.

What is Software Operations?

Software Operations refers to the management, monitoring, and maintenance of software applications and systems throughout their lifecycle. This role ensures that software runs smoothly, efficiently, and securely in production environments. Responsibilities often include deploying updates, troubleshooting issues, optimizing performance, and collaborating with development and IT teams. The goal is to maximize software reliability and minimize downtime for end users. Software Operations professionals play a critical part in supporting business continuity and user satisfaction.

What is the difference between Software Operations vs Software Development?

AspectSoftware OperationsSoftware Development
Primary FocusMaintaining, deploying, and supporting software systemsDesigning, coding, and creating software applications
Required SkillsSystem administration, scripting, troubleshootingProgramming, software design, problem-solving
Work EnvironmentIT departments, production environmentsDevelopment teams, coding labs
CertificationsITIL, Linux, Cloud certificationsJava, Python, Agile certifications

Software Operations focuses on maintaining and supporting existing software systems, ensuring stability and performance. In contrast, Software Development involves creating new software applications through coding and design. While both roles require technical skills, their daily tasks and objectives differ significantly, making them distinct career paths within the tech industry.

What are the most commonly searched types of Software Operations jobs in California? The most popular types of Software Operations jobs in California are:
Infographic showing various Software Operations job openings in California as of May 2026, with employment types broken down into 1% As Needed, 86% Full Time, 11% Part Time, and 2% Contract. Highlights an 88% Physical, 2% Hybrid, and 10% Remote job distribution.
Software Operations Specialist (12 month duration)

Software Operations Specialist (12 month duration)

Nuro

Mountain View, CA

$60.30K - $80.80K/yr

Other

Posted 18 days ago


Job description

Software Operations Specialist (12 Month Duration)

Mountain View, California (HQ)

Who We Are

Nuro is a self-driving technology company on a mission to make autonomy accessible to all. Founded in 2016, Nuro is building the world's most scalable driver, combining cutting-edge AI with automotive-grade hardware. Nuro licenses its core technology, the Nuro Driver™, to support a wide range of applications, from robotaxis and commercial fleets to personally owned vehicles. With technology proven over years of self-driving deployments, Nuro gives the automakers and mobility platforms a clear path to AVs at commercial scale, empowering a safer, richer, and more connected future.

About the Team

Software Operations is where data quality meets real-world impact. Our team reviews annotation outputs, tests the internal tools our engineers rely on, and surfaces the kinds of defects and patterns that, left unchecked, quietly degrade the systems powering our vehicles. We are precise, collaborative, and genuinely motivated by the idea that doing this work well matters.

This is a team that takes quality seriously without making it feel like a grind. You will have clear processes to work within, a direct line to the Operations Lead when something needs escalation, and the satisfaction of knowing that the issues you catch and document today help make a self-driving vehicle more reliable tomorrow.

About the Role

Autonomous vehicles learn from data. The accuracy of that data depends on people who care enough to get every detail right. If that's how you're wired, we want to meet you.

We are looking for a Software Operations Specialist for a 12 month term to support quality control, tool testing, and workflow improvement across the internal systems used in robotics and autonomy development. This is a hands-on, execution-focused role and a great place to build deep familiarity with how AI systems are built and validated at a leading autonomy company.

You will review software outputs, test internal tools, reproduce issues, and document findings that improve system reliability and team efficiency. The problems you are solving are real: annotation defects that go uncaught can affect model training. Tool bugs that go undocumented can slow down engineering teams. Patterns that go unnoticed can compound quietly until they become something bigger. Your work interrupts all of that.

Precision and consistency matter more than speed here. You will apply defined criteria carefully, document every assessment clearly, and escalate anything outside your scope, knowing that your Operations Lead is there to support you. What you bring is rigor, reliability, and a genuine eye for what's off.

About the Work

Quality Review of Data Annotation

  • Review annotated datasets and labeling outputs for quality and consistency across robotics and autonomy workflows.
  • Apply defined QC rubrics to evaluate outputs as pass, fail, or needs review, documenting specific defect types clearly: incorrect output, regression, edge-case failure, data inconsistency, or tool behavior deviation.
  • Maintain a clean, complete review log for every item assessed. Every assessment is documented. No gaps.

Tool Testing and Bug Reproduction

  • Test internal tools across standard workflows and exception scenarios as directed by the Operations Lead.
  • Reproduce reported bugs reliably and validate fixes with clear supporting documentation including steps taken, inputs used, expected versus actual behavior.
  • Track test coverage across tools, workflows, and edge cases, and flag discrepancies before each cycle begins.

Reporting and Escalation

  • Submit completed QC and testing logs on the agreed cadence, flagging urgent or high-severity defects the same day, without waiting for the regular report.
  • Write defect notes that are specific, reproducible, and immediately actionable, not vague flags, but clear descriptions of what failed and why it matters.
  • Escalate any case where the rubric or test plan is ambiguous or doesn't cover the scenario. When you're unsure, you ask rather than guess.

Pattern Recognition and Process Improvement

  • Flag recurring defects, systemic issues, or documentation gaps when you notice patterns across multiple items. Your perspective across the full volume of work is something no one else has.
  • Contribute structured feedback to improve QC processes, testing methods, and internal documentation over time.
  • Collaborate with operations and engineering teams to communicate findings and support prioritization, routing formal feedback through the Operations Lead.
About You

You are the kind of person who notices things others miss, taking the time to document them clearly rather than move on. You find satisfaction in applied consistency: applying a rubric the same way on item 1 and item 200, and catching the edge case that slipped by. You want your work to connect to something larger, and you're ready to build deep expertise in a domain that's shaping the future of how people move.

What You Bring

  • 1–3 years of experience in QA, software testing, operations, content review, or a closely related field.
  • Demonstrated ability to apply evaluation criteria consistently across high volumes of work without losing precision.
  • High attention to detail: you catch what others miss and document it in a way that someone else can immediately act on.
  • Clear, specific written communication: defect notes that describe exactly what failed, how to reproduce it, and what the impact is.
  • Comfort learning new tools and working across technical systems without needing everything explained upfront.
  • Reliable and self-directed: you meet cadences and deadlines consistently without needing to be chased.

Bonus Points

  • Experience with mapping, 3D tools, or visual software.
  • Familiarity with U.S. roadways and driving behavior.
  • Experience reviewing outputs across multiple modalities such as text, image, sensor data, or video.
  • Exposure to robotics, autonomy, or ML training data production environments.
  • Bachelor's degree.

At Nuro, your base pay is one part of your total compensation package. For this position the reasonably expected annualized base salary range is $72,660- $92,720. Offers are based on an individual's experience, education, location, and skills. This is a temporary position of a 12 month duration.

At Nuro, we celebrate differences and are committed to a diverse workplace that fosters inclusion and psychological safety for all employees. Nuro is proud to be an equal opportunity employer and expressly prohibits any form of workplace discrimination based on race, color, religion, gender, sexual orientation, gender identity or expression, national origin, age, genetic information, disability, veteran status, or any other legally protected characteristics.